VL - 9 IS - 4 SE - วิทยาศาสตร์ชีวภาพ DO - 10.14456/tjst.2020.52 UR - https://li01.tci-thaijo.org/index.php/tjst/article/view/247491 SP - 491-499 AB - <p>Rice (<em>Oryza sativa</em> L. cv. RD47) is a high yield rice cultivar with good quality of rice milling, but it is sensitive to the bacterial leaf blight disease. In the present, the radiation was utilized in the genetic variation to induce plant diversity. Therefore, this research aims to establish the effect of various gamma ray concentrations at 0, 100, 200, 300, 400 and 500 Gy, on the seed germination, growth and survival percentage of RD47 rice cultivar. The rice seeds were exposed 7.37 Gy/min gamma ray at nuclear technology research center, Kasetsart University. This research was designed as a completely randomized design (CRD) with 6 treatments, and 4 replications per treatment. The results showed that the gamma ray concentration affected seed germination, growth and survival percentage of RD47 rice cultivar. The highest of the seed germination and survival percentages were found in the non-radiated gamma ray (0 Gy) of RD 47 rice cultivar at 96.50±1.55% and 100.00±0.00%, respectively. In addition, plant height and root number were reduced when subjected to gamma ray concentration after seed germination for 14 days. The lethal death at 30 days after seeding (LD<sub>50(30)</sub>) of the gamma ray concentration was 278.01 Gy.</p> ER -
